Access LMS Evo supports the upload of certain types of video and audio files in courses, enabling you to track or bookmark these module types and award CPD automatically.

Video and audio files can be uploaded either as a standalone module, or added directly to an eCreator page.

🤓 Tip: It's recommended to compress and encode files before uploading for optimum performance. Programs such as Handbrake for videos or Audacity for audio are free, open source software that you can use for this purpose.

The table below indicates the compatible formats and respective maximum file sizes.

Upload type

Accepted formats

Maximum file size

Creating a Video/Audio module- Linking to externally hosted video

YouTube, Wistia

N/A

Creating a Video/Audio module- Uploading media content directly (Access Learning+ only)

mp4, .m4v, .f4v, .mov, .flv, .wmv, .mp3

1gb

Creating Video/Audio in an eCreator Page

mp4, .f4v, .mov, .flv, .wmv, .mp3

200mb


Other hosted videos

If you're looking to use videos hosted on other platforms such as Microsoft Stream or Sharepoint, you'll need to either create a document or an offline module.
